Minister Munzverengwi joins drug abuse fight

Victor Maphosa recently in Chikomba
Minister of State for Mashonaland East Provincial Affairs and Devolution, Dr Apollonia Munzverengwi has called for everyone to fight drug and substance abuse as it is threatening the future of the country’s youths.

Dr Munzverengwi made the remarks while officiating at the launch of the province’s Culture Month at Chivese Primary School in Chikomba.

Traditional leaders and several arms of Government organised the event which attracted a huge gathering.

“We must fight drug abuse. Once our children start abusing drugs and substances, they cease to be obedient and respectful and they will always go against our laws,” said Dr Munzverengwi.

Before her address, traditional leaders and the public joined Dr Munzverengwi in a march across Chivhu town.
